带着问题学习:
必修:
1.注册阿里云服务器
详见生信星球课程
2.使用putty登陆服务器
在Host name中输入IP地址,点击Open
login as:root
然后输入密码
3.常用Linux命令
- pwd: print working directory, 显示当前路径
- mkdir: make directory,创建你的空目录
- ls 显示列表(显示当前路径里的目录和文件)
- 删除
(1)删除文件--rm 目录名
(2)删除空目录--rmdir 目录名
(3)删除非空目录--rm -r 目录名
创建目录及文件,准备删除
练习删除操作:
(1)删除doodle.txt --rm doodle.txt
(2)删除整个huahua目录--rm -r huahua
(3)删除rm_test(已经是空目录了)-- rmdir rm_test(先cd ..回到rm_test所在路径,然后才能删除)
删除后可ls看看删除后的结果 - cd接一个目录名,进入该目录
cd - 返回刚才的目录
主目录(家目录):直接cd -
vi 新建脚本或者文本文档
-
cat 查看并直接将内容输出到屏幕
head 默认输出前10行,tail默认输出后10行,后面加上-n 自定义输出几行
例如:head -n 3 hello_world.txt 【注意-n与head之间有空格,-n和3之间空格可有可无】
练习:查看刚才自己的文件
- cp 复制文件
使用:cp file1 file2
练习:将刚才新建的文件复制一个,叫做new_file.txt
cp hello_world.txt new_file.txt
ls 就可以看到这两个文件了 -
mv 将文件移入文件夹,或者重命名
使用:mv file 路径
练习:将新文件new_file.txt,重命名为home.txt ,移动到主目录下